Requirements
Do these:
- 1. Show the signals used by officials in one of these football, basketball, baseball, soccer, or hockey.
- 2. Explain what good sportsmanship means.
- 3. While you are a Webelos Scout, earn Cub Scout Sports belt loops for two individual sports (Badminton, Bicycling, Bowling, Fishing, Golf, Gymnastics, Ice Skating, Marbles, Physical Fitness, Roller Skating, Snow Ski and Board Sports, Swimming, Table Tennis, or Tennis).
- 4. While you are a Webelos Scout, earn Cub Scouting Sports belt loops for two team sports (Baseball, Basketball, Flag Football, Soccer, Softball, Ultimate, or Volleyball).
